Opportunity Information: Apply for FTA 2020 007 TR
The FY 2020 Competitive Funding Opportunity: Public Transportation on Indian Reservations Program is a discretionary federal grant competition run by the U.S. Department of Transportation through the Federal Transit Administration (FTA). It makes about $5 million available nationwide under the Tribal Transit Program (TTP), authorized by 49 U.S.C. 5311(c)(1)(A) and continued under the FAST Act (Public Law 114-94). The opportunity is framed as a national solicitation, meaning tribes across the country compete against one another for funding based on the proposal evaluation criteria described in the notice, rather than receiving a formula allocation automatically.
The main goal of the program is to strengthen and expand public transportation options serving tribal communities, with an emphasis on practical projects that build or improve transit services on Indian reservations. The funding is intended to support three broad types of activities: planning work (such as transit planning studies, service design, coordination planning, or related preparation needed to implement or improve service), capital projects (such as vehicles, equipment, facilities, technology, or other long-lasting assets used to deliver transit), and, in limited circumstances, operating assistance (support for day-to-day service costs, but only where permitted and justified under the program rules). In other words, the program is designed to help tribes start services, enhance reliability and coverage, or modernize and maintain the physical and operational foundation needed for transit.
Eligibility is limited to federally recognized Native American tribal governments. Awards are made as grants, and the listing notes an expectation of roughly 30 awards, indicating that FTA anticipated making multiple smaller selections rather than a single large award. The notice lists an award ceiling of $0, which typically signals that a fixed maximum was not stated in the summary fields and that award sizes are determined through the competitive process and the available total funding.
A key policy point in the announcement is that TTP funds are not supposed to replace or reduce funding tribes already receive indirectly through states under FTA's Section 5311 program. That language is meant to prevent substitution, ensuring that competitive tribal funds add to, rather than supplant, rural transit support that may already flow through state-administered channels. The program’s catalog identifier is CFDA 20.509, and the opportunity was posted on May 26, 2020, with an original application deadline of August 24, 2020.Apply for FTA 2020 007 TR
